Soup, cream of mushroom, canned, condensed vs. Sauce, hot chile, sriracha, TUONG OT SRIRACHA vs. Sauce, sweet and sour, prepared-from-recipe
Side-by-side comparison of nutrient values per 100g edible portion, sourced directly from the U.S. Department of Agriculture's FoodData Central (FDC) - SR Legacy reference foods and FDC Foundation foods (April 2026 release). Each value reflects USDA's standardized laboratory analysis methodology under USDA data-documentation methodology.
Sauce, hot chile, sriracha, TUONG OT SRIRACHA has the most protein of the foods compared, at 1.9 g per 100g.
| Nutrient | Soup, cream of mushroom, canned,… | Sauce, hot chile, sriracha, TUONG OT… | Sauce, sweet and sour,… |
|---|---|---|---|
| Protein | 1.4 G | 1.9 G | 1.8 G |
| Total lipid (fat) | 5.3 G | 0.9 G | 0.58 G |
| Carbohydrate, by difference | 6.8 G | 15.9 G | 16.7 G |
| Energy | 79 KCAL | 79 KCAL | 79 KCAL |
| Total Sugars | 0.4 G | 10.5 G | 10.8 G |
| Fiber, total dietary | 0.7 G | 2.2 G | 0.4 G |
| Calcium, Ca | 12 MG | 20 MG | 16 MG |
| Iron, Fe | 0.18 MG | 1.9 MG | 0.67 MG |
| Potassium, K | 64 MG | 341 MG | 193 MG |
| Sodium, Na | 691 MG | 1540 MG | 347 MG |
| Vitamin D (D2 + D3), International Units | 9 IU | - | - |
| Cholesterol | 0 MG | - | 1 MG |
| Fatty acids, total trans | 0.02 G | - | 0 G |
| Fatty acids, total saturated | 0.96 G | - | 0.14 G |
